Kasper Timm Hansen's repositories
active_record-associated_object
Extract Collaborator Objects from your Active Records, a new concept called Associated Objects
active_job-performs
ActiveJob::Performs adds the `performs` macro to set up jobs by convention.
conventional_extensions
ConventionalExtensions sets up a file naming convention to extend your domain model
action_controller-stashed_redirects
Stash a redirect to execute a controller flow within another and return to the original flow later.
riffing-on-rails
A more artful way to Domain Model your Rails apps.
active_record-ingress
Pass control of Active Record methods to a dedicated object.
struct-initializer
Reuse Struct.new's attr_reader and initialize generation in any class.
process_sip
Make ad-hoc adapters for CLIs to interface with from Ruby.
active_job-inlined
ActiveJob::Inlined lets you run jobs inline within other jobs.
hercule-poro
Hercule::PORO helps give your Ruby POROs a healthy distance to their genius.
action_state
Small DSL for defining Rails model states.
brainstormer
Brainstormer.online is a fun tool that helps people come up with ideas together remotely.
activeadmin
The administration framework for Ruby on Rails applications.
masamune-ast
A Ruby source code analyzer based on Ripper’s Abstract Syntax Tree generator
MeetAnotherDay
An app to help you find and meet up with your friends at conferences.
mentor-mentee-platform
Find a mentor-platform: A matchmaking platform where people entering the tech workspace can find mentors already established in the field.
minitest-capybara
Capybara matchers support for minitest unit & spec
minitest-set
Set configurations for the duration of a test or a block with automatic reset.
railsdevs.com
The reverse job board for Ruby on Rails developers.
rainbow_unicorn
Colors in Ruby
rubyvideo
Indexing all Ruby related videos
turbo-ruby
Turbo helpers without the requirement for Rails